Exchange Rates
The worth of a currency when exchanged for another currency.
Functional Currency
The currency of the primary economic environment in which an entity operates, usually determined by the currency that influences sales prices for goods and services.
Exchange Differences
Gains or losses resulting from the conversion of foreign currency transactions into the functional currency of a business.
Equity
The value of an owner's interest in a property, calculated by subtracting liabilities from the value of an asset.
